#303B64 Color
#303B64 is rgb(48, 59, 100) in RGB, hsl(227, 35%, 29%) in HSL, and about cmyk(52%, 41%, 0%, 61%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Space Cadet (#1D2951),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 8.22.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#303B64 Channel Values
How #303B64 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 48 · G 59 · B 100 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 227° · S 35% · L 29%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 227° · S 52% · V 39%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 52% · M 41% · Y 0% · K 61%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 10.85:1 vs white · 1.94: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#303B64 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#303B64?
#303B64 is a dark blue — rgb(48, 59, 100) in RGB and hsl(227, 35%, 29%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Space Cadet (#1D2951),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 8.22.
What is the RGB value of #303B64?
#303B64 is rgb(48, 59, 100) — red 48, green 59, and blue 100 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#303B64?
#303B64 converts to approximately cmyk(52%, 41%, 0%, 61%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#303B64 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#303B64 scores 10.85:1 against white and 1.94: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#303B64 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#303B64 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kslateblue (#483D8B) at a CIE76 distance of 23.78, which is visibly different.
